2109936 9222846 PCTABScor01 This invention presents a process for the production of a lens with a given variable refraction index by fixing together several parts, at least some of them have a variable refraction index. The realization of the desired refraction index of the parts can be achieved by compressing dielectric material of a first shape into its final shape or by a doping or a mixing process respectively. Outer parts, which extend to the outer surface of the lens to be produced, have a pyramid-like shape with a pointed or truncated apex respectively. In the first case the apexes of the outer parts meet in the symmetry point of said lens; in the latter case a center part is used which is located around said symmetry point. It is also possible that some of the outer parts used have pointed apexes and the rest of them has got truncated apexes. In this case a center part used is easy to fix near the symmetry point of the lens. If dielectric material is taken, the lens to be produced can preferably be used as part of microwave antenna system.
